免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果描述文件证书

苹果描述文件证书是一种数字证书,用于验证开发者身份和授权其在苹果设备上安装和运行应用程序。本文将详细介绍苹果描述文件证书的原理和使用方法。

一、苹果描述文件证书的原理

苹果描述文件证书是基于公钥基础设施(PKI)的数字证书,由苹果颁发,用于验证开发者身份和授权其在苹果设备上安装和运行应用程序。苹果描述文件证书包含以下信息:

1. 开发者身份信息:包括开发者名称、电子邮件地址、组织名称、国家/地区等信息。

2. 应用程序信息:包括应用程序名称、版本号、Bundle ID等信息。

3. 公钥信息:用于验证证书的签名和加密。

苹果描述文件证书的签名是使用苹果的私钥进行的,以确保证书的真实性和完整性。当应用程序安装到苹果设备上时,设备会验证证书的签名和完整性,以确保应用程序是由授权的开发者签名的,并且没有被篡改。

二、苹果描述文件证书的使用方法

1. 创建苹果开发者账号

要创建苹果描述文件证书,您需要先创建一个苹果开发者账号。在苹果开发者网站上注册账号,并付费成为苹果开发者计划的成员。

2. 创建应用程序ID

在创建应用程序ID之前,您需要先确定应用程序的Bundle ID。Bundle ID是应用程序的唯一标识符,通常采用反向域名的方式命名,例如com.example.appname。创建应用程序ID时,您需要指定Bundle ID、应用程序名称和其他相关信息。

3. 创建描述文件

苹果描述文件是用于授权应用程序在苹果设备上安装和运行的文件,其中包含开发者身份信息、应用程序信息和公钥信息。您可以使用Xcode或者苹果开发者中心网站创建描述文件。

4. 导出证书

在创建描述文件之前,您需要先向苹果请求证书。在Xcode中,您可以使用证书助手来创建证书请求,并将其上传到苹果开发者网站以获取证书。在苹果开发者中心网站上,您可以使用证书申请向苹果请求证书。

5. 安装描述文件

一旦您创建了描述文件和证书,您可以将描述文件安装到您的应用程序中。在Xcode中,您可以使用Organizer工具来安装描述文件。在苹果设备上,您可以使用Safari浏览器下载描述文件,并将其安装到设备上。

总之,苹果描述文件证书是一种数字证书,用于验证开发者身份和授权其在苹果设备上安装和运行应用程序。使用苹果描述文件证书,开发者可以确保应用程序是由授权的开发者签名的,并且没有被篡改。


相关知识:
设置苹果封面签名
苹果封面签名是指在苹果设备(如iPhone、iPad等)的锁屏界面上添加自己喜欢的文字或图片,以达到个性化定制的效果。下面将介绍如何设置苹果封面签名。一、设置文字签名1. 打开“设置”应用程序,点击“显示与亮度”选项。2. 滑动屏幕到底部,找到“锁屏”选项
2023-04-07
苹果证书怎么安装cer证书
苹果证书是苹果公司用于认证和保护其设备和服务的一种数字证书。在iOS设备或Mac电脑中安装苹果证书可以帮助用户确保设备和应用程序的安全性,同时也能让用户访问一些需要证书认证的服务。本文将介绍如何在iOS设备或Mac电脑中安装cer证书。首先,我们需要了解一
2023-04-07
苹果签名和开发者账号
苹果签名和开发者账号是苹果公司为了保证应用程序的安全性而提出的一种机制。在苹果的生态系统中,所有的应用程序都必须通过苹果的审核机制才能够在 App Store 上架。而签名和开发者账号则是保证应用程序在审核过程中不被篡改或者恶意修改的重要手段。苹果签名的原
2023-04-07
苹果打包如何选择证书
在苹果开发者平台上,当我们要将我们的应用程序打包成可发布的 IPA 文件时,需要选择证书。选择正确的证书是非常重要的,因为它与应用程序的安全性和可靠性有关。那么,如何选择证书呢?下面我将为您详细介绍。首先,我们需要了解一些基本概念。在苹果开发者平台上,有三
2023-04-07
苹果怎么更改信任证书
苹果设备在安装应用或者连接某些服务时,需要验证应用或服务的信任证书。如果证书无效或者过期,就会导致无法正常使用应用或服务。因此,更改信任证书是苹果设备用户常见的需求之一。更改信任证书的方法有多种,下面将介绍两种常用的方法。一、通过设置更改信任证书1. 打开
2023-04-07
苹果开发者账号签名时效
苹果开发者账号签名是指在开发者账号下,使用苹果提供的证书对应用程序进行数字签名,以确保应用程序的完整性和安全性。签名是通过使用公钥加密的方式,将开发者账号的私钥与应用程序进行关联,从而保证应用程序的可信性。苹果开发者账号签名的时效性主要与证书的有效期有关。
2023-04-07
苹果制作签名证书
签名证书是一种数字证书,用于验证软件或应用程序的身份和完整性。苹果的签名证书是为了保护用户安全和确保应用程序的可靠性而创建的。本文将详细介绍苹果制作签名证书的原理和步骤。一、签名证书的原理签名证书是由数字证书颁发机构(CA)签发的一种数字证书。数字证书颁发
2023-04-07
无法验证签名苹果
在苹果设备上,每个应用程序都必须通过苹果的代码签名机制进行签名验证,以确保其来源和完整性。如果无法验证签名,则会出现“无法验证签名”的错误消息。本文将介绍苹果的代码签名机制以及可能导致无法验证签名的原因。苹果的代码签名机制是一个数字证书,用于验证应用程序是
2023-04-07
ios电脑签名文件管理器
iOS电脑签名文件管理器是一种用于管理iOS设备上签名文件的工具,它可以帮助用户在电脑上安装、卸载和管理签名文件,以便更好地管理自己的iOS设备。iOS电脑签名文件管理器的原理是通过与iOS设备进行连接,将签名文件传输到设备上,并在设备上安装这些签名文件。
2023-04-07
ios开发创建证书
在iOS开发中,创建证书是非常重要的一步。证书是用于验证应用程序的身份和授权的数字文件,可以确保应用程序的安全性。在发布iOS应用程序之前,必须先创建证书并将其与应用程序关联。本文将介绍如何创建证书,以及证书的原理和作用。1. 什么是证书证书是一种用于证明
2023-04-07
ios导入cer证书
在iOS开发中,我们经常需要使用SSL证书来进行网络请求或身份验证。SSL证书通常是以.cer或.p12等格式存在的,因此在开发过程中需要将证书导入到iOS设备或模拟器中。本文将介绍如何在iOS设备或模拟器中导入.cer证书,同时也会解释证书的原理。一、S
2023-04-07
ios修改包名加重签名
在iOS开发中,包名指的是Bundle Identifier,它是一个应用程序的唯一标识符。每个应用程序都有一个独特的Bundle Identifier,它由应用程序的开发者在Xcode中设置。在发布应用程序时,苹果公司会根据Bundle Identifi
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4